Specifications of JLab Go Sport+ Earbuds.

  • Audio Drivers: 6mm dynamic drivers delivering clear sound with balanced bass
  • Bluetooth Version: 5.3 with SBC and AAC codec support for stable and efficient connectivity
  • Microphones: Dual MEMS microphones with 1-mic environmental noise canceling (ENC) and DNS algorithm for clear calls
  • Battery Life: 9 hours per earbud playback, plus 26+ hours via charging case; total 35+ hours
  • Charging: Integrated USB-C cable; charging case capacity 380mAh; full charge in under 2 hours
  • Fit and Comfort: Smallest sport fit ever with ergonomic over-ear hooks and three gel tip sizes
  • IP Rating: IP55 sweat and dust resistant, suitable for intense workouts and outdoor use
  • Latency: <200ms in movie mode for synced audio-visual experience
  • App Support: JLab App enables custom controls, EQ3 sound presets, Be Aware ambient mode, and safe hearing features
  • Dimensions & Weight: Earbuds weigh 13.1g total; charging case dimensions 3.23" x 2.33" x 1.2"

BLUETOOTH PAIRING

  1. Take the earbuds out of the case and remove stickers. Place it back in the case and close the door.

  2. Red light on the case indicates a charge. Remove earbuds from case.

  3. One earbud will blink blue/white, indicating 3 ready to pair to your device.

    Jlab Go Sport+ Earbuds-BLUETOOTH PAIRING-C
  4. Select “JLab GO Sport+” in your device's Bluetooth settings to connect.
    Voice prompt “Bluetooth connected” followed by blinking white lights will indicate you are connected.

ADDING NEW / ADDITIONAL BLUETOOTH DEVICES: 

  • Turn OFF Bluetooth on any previously connected device. Turn ON Bluetooth on the new device.
  • Take the earbuds out of the case.
  • Earbuds will automatically enter Bluetooth Pairing.
  • Select “JLab GO Sport+” in device settings to connect.

TROUBLESHOOTING

Connection failure or earbuds disconnected from each other (Manual Reset) 

  1. Keep the earbuds in the charging case and forget “JLab GO Sport+” from your Bluetooth device settings. 
  2. Quick tap 7x on one earbud in the charging case. The earbud blinks blue 4 times.
  3. Quick tap 7x on the other earbud in the charging case. The earbud blinks blue 4 times.
  4. Take both earbuds out of the charging case.

One earbud will be solid white, and the other will blink blue/white, indicating ready to pair to your device.

CAUTIONS

  • Avoid extreme heat, cold, and humidity.
  • Avoid dropping or crushing the earbuds.
  • Wax may build up in the earbud tips, lowering the sound quality.

Carefully remove the wax with a cotton swab or other small tool to improve the sound quality.

  • If you experience discomfort or pain, try lowering the volume or discontinuing use temporarily.
  • If you experience regular discomfort while using this product, discontinue use and consult your physician.
  • We recommend you treat your earbuds as you would a nice pair of sunglasses and keep them in a safe location when not in use.
